Glossary

$PATH When used as a variable, it contains a list of directories that are searched for executable files when a user enters a command.

. The current directory. Its value can be requested using the pwd command.

A

Absolute filename A filename that is complete and starts with the name of the root directory, including all directories up to the current file or directory.

Access control list In Linux permissions, a system that makes it possible to grant permissions to more than one user and more than one group. Access control lists also allow administrators to set default permissions for specific directories.

Anaconda The system that is used on RHEL for automatic installations.
